Sj. van der Wal is a scholar working on Spectroscopy, Biomedical Engineering and Analytical Chemistry. According to data from OpenAlex, Sj. van der Wal has authored 42 papers receiving a total of 903 indexed citations (citations by other indexed papers that have themselves been cited), including 34 papers in Spectroscopy, 23 papers in Biomedical Engineering and 11 papers in Analytical Chemistry. Recurrent topics in Sj. van der Wal's work include Analytical Chemistry and Chromatography (33 papers), Microfluidic and Capillary Electrophoresis Applications (17 papers) and Protein purification and stability (7 papers). Sj. van der Wal is often cited by papers focused on Analytical Chemistry and Chromatography (33 papers), Microfluidic and Capillary Electrophoresis Applications (17 papers) and Protein purification and stability (7 papers). Sj. van der Wal collaborates with scholars based in Netherlands, United States and Pakistan. Sj. van der Wal's co-authors include Ynze Mengerink, Peter J. Schoenmakers, J.F.K. Huber, Ron Peters, Gabriel Vivó‐Truyols, Lloyd R. Snyder, Frank Yang, Abdul Ghaffar, C.A.M.G. Cramers and Henk A. Claessens and has published in prestigious journals such as Analytical Chemistry, Macromolecules and Analytical Biochemistry.
